2-5. Air Throw Distance Chart (Indoor temp.: Cooling 80°F, heating 68°F)

2. 4-Way Air Discharge Semi-concealed Type (X Type)

If an ultra long-life fi lter or high performance fi lter (65% by colorimetric method) is installed, the vertical air throw dis-

tance for heating and cooling will be approximately 0.7 ft less than the values shown in the graph below.

If a high performance fi lter (90% by colorimetric method) or electronic fi lter is installed, the vertical air throw distance

for heating and cooling will be approximately 1.6 ft less than the values shown in the graph below.
